|
Segment and Geographic Information - Summary of Net Sales by Geographic Area (Detail) (USD $)
In Thousands, unless otherwise specified
|3 Months Ended
|9 Months Ended
|
Feb. 28, 2015
|
Feb. 28, 2014
|
Feb. 28, 2015
|
Feb. 28, 2014
|Net Sales
|
|
|
|
|Net sales
|$ 86,597us-gaap_SalesRevenueNet
|$ 88,150us-gaap_SalesRevenueNet
|$ 266,077us-gaap_SalesRevenueNet
|$ 260,365us-gaap_SalesRevenueNet
|Supply Agreement [Member]
|
|
|
|
|Net Sales
|
|
|
|
|Net sales
|936us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|1,565us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|3,226us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|4,842us-gaap_SalesRevenueNet
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|Reportable Geographical Components [Member] | United States [Member]
|
|
|
|
|Net Sales
|
|
|
|
|Net sales
|68,410us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= country_US
|69,814us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= country_US
|208,848us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= country_US
|206,466us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= country_US
|Reportable Geographical Components [Member] | International [Member]
|
|
|
|
|Net Sales
|
|
|
|
|Net sales
|17,251us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= ango_SegmentGeographicalGroupsOfCountriesGroupOtherMember
|16,771us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= ango_SegmentGeographicalGroupsOfCountriesGroupOtherMember
|54,003us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= ango_SegmentGeographicalGroupsOfCountriesGroupOtherMember
|49,057us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_StatementGeographicalAxis
= ango_SegmentGeographicalGroupsOfCountriesGroupOtherMember
|Reportable Geographical Components [Member] | Supply Agreement [Member]
|
|
|
|
|Net Sales
|
|
|
|
|Net sales
|$ 936us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|$ 1,565us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|$ 3,226us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ember
|$ 4,842us-gaap_SalesRevenueNet
/ us-gaap_ConsolidationItemsAxis
= us-gaap_ReportableGeographicalComponentsMember
/ us-gaap_ProductOrServiceAxis
= ango_SupplyAgreementMember